Toler, Olivia and Mary Taj lor, Georgina Curzon, c._Her Royal Highness the Duchess of Gloucester visited the Duke aud Duchess of Cambridge yesterday at Cambridge House.His Imperial Highness the Archduke Albrecht of Austria and his illustrious consort have arrived at Vienna, from Munich, on the 12ih instant, and were received with much joy by the inhabitants. On the 14th the festivities at Court were to commence, and to be continued lor four successive days. Prince Metternich, wbo has re paired to his villa, purposes also to give some magnificent ftUt there in honour of the marriage of the Archduke Albrecht with Princess Hildegarde, of Bavaria. Sir Robext Gordon has issued cards for a grand bai part for the 24th instant, in honour of Queen Victoria’s birthday.Prince Constantin V. Lowenstein Wertheim,Lieutenant-General in the Biraria.n army, and Adjutant to the King of Bavaria, died at Munich on the 9th instant, after a long and painful illness.
